The EMRS Tier-II Exam Date 2026 has been officially announced for Teaching and Non-Teaching posts under Eklavya Model Residential Schools recruitment. Candidates who successfully cleared the Tier-I examination are now eligible to appear for the Tier-II stage.

Exam Overview
Organization: National Education Society for Tribal Students (NESTS)
Exam Name: EMRS Tier-II Examination 2026
Posts: Teaching & Non-Teaching
Exam Date: March 2026 (Expected)
Mode: Computer Based Test (CBT)
Important Dates
- Tier-I Exam: Completed
- Tier-I Result: Declared
- Tier-II Exam Date: March 2026 (Expected)
- Admit Card Release: Before Exam
- Final Result: To Be Announced
Posts Included in EMRS Recruitment
- Trained Graduate Teacher (TGT)
- Post Graduate Teacher (PGT)
- Principal / Vice Principal
- Junior Secretariat Assistant (JSA)
- Lab Attendant
- Hostel Warden
Selection Process
- Tier-I Examination (Objective)
- Tier-II Examination (Subject/Skill Based)
- Skill Test (if applicable)
- Document Verification
Tier-II Exam Pattern Overview
The EMRS Tier-II Exam 2026 focuses more on subject knowledge and professional competency. Unlike Tier-I which was screening-based, Tier-II directly impacts final selection.
- Mode: Computer Based Test (CBT)
- Questions: Subject Specific
- Level: Moderate to High Difficulty
Teaching post candidates must prepare core subject concepts, pedagogy, and classroom management strategies. Non-teaching applicants should focus on computer knowledge, office management skills, and job-specific tasks.

Expected Cut Off (Analysis)
| Category | Expected Cut Off |
|---|---|
| General | 70 – 80 |
| OBC | 65 – 75 |
| SC | 55 – 65 |
| ST | 50 – 60 |
The final cut-off will depend on exam difficulty level and number of candidates appearing in Tier-II.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
When will EMRS Tier-II Exam Date 2026 be conducted?
The exam is expected to be held in March 2026.
Who can appear in EMRS Tier-II exam?
Only candidates who qualified Tier-I examination are eligible.
What is the mode of EMRS Tier-II Exam?
The examination will be conducted in Computer Based Test (CBT) mode.
Is Tier-II important for final selection?
Yes, Tier-II marks play a major role in preparing the final merit list.
What is the official website for EMRS updates?
The official website is https://emrs.tribal.gov.in
